
Redis 5.0.14.1 Windows x64版本发布
下载需积分: 8 | 949KB |
更新于2025-02-26
| 63 浏览量 | 举报
收藏
Redis是一个广泛使用的高性能键值数据库,它支持多种类型的数据结构,如字符串(strings)、哈希(hashes)、列表(lists)、集合(sets)、有序集合(sorted sets)等。在深入了解Redis 5.0.14.1版本的Windows x64安装包之前,让我们先对Redis数据库进行一个较为全面的介绍。
### Redis简介
Redis是一种数据结构服务器,其特点在于数据可以存储在内存中,这样可以实现快速访问。其名称“Remote Dictionary Server”中的“Dictionary”指的就是键值对的存储方式,这是一种高效的数据存储结构。Redis支持数据的持久化,可以通过RDB(Redis Database)快照和AOF(Append Only File)日志文件来保存数据到磁盘,确保数据的安全性。
### Redis核心特性
1. **键值存储**: Redis以键值对的形式存储数据,可以快速检索、更新和删除。
2. **内存存储**: 数据默认存储在内存中,适合快速读写操作。
3. **持久化**: 提供RDB和AOF两种数据持久化方法,保证数据即使在系统重启后依然存在。
4. **复制**: Redis支持主从复制,可以将数据自动同步到多个从服务器。
5. **高可用**: 结合哨兵(Sentinel)系统,Redis可以实现故障自动转移,保证服务的高可用性。
6. **发布/订阅**: 支持发布/订阅模式,用于构建消息系统。
7. **事务**: 支持事务功能,可以一次执行多个命令。
8. **Lua脚本**: 支持使用Lua脚本进行更复杂的操作。
### Redis应用场景
- **缓存系统**: 由于其高速读写能力,Redis非常适合用作缓存系统,加速数据访问。
- **消息队列系统**: Redis的列表(list)数据类型可以被用作消息队列,处理异步任务。
- **排行榜**: 利用有序集合(sorted set)可以轻松实现在线游戏或社交网络的排行榜功能。
- **会话存储**: 可以在Web应用中用于存储用户的会话信息。
- **计数器**: 在许多场景下如统计网站访问量、视频播放量等需要计数的场合非常有用。
### Redis在Windows上的使用
尽管Redis最初是为了在类Unix操作系统上运行而设计的,但随着社区的需求,Redis也开始支持Windows平台。Windows版本的Redis提供了和类Unix版本相同的特性和性能。安装包“Redis-x64-5.0.14.1”是Redis 5.0.14.1版本的64位Windows安装文件,用户可以通过下载并安装该文件在Windows系统上部署Redis服务。
### Redis版本5.0.14.1的更新内容
Redis的每个版本迭代都会带来新功能的增强以及bug的修复。在5.0.14.1版本中可能包括了如下内容:
- 新增或改进的功能特性。
- 性能的优化。
- 安全性的提升。
- 兼容性问题的解决。
- 社区用户反馈bug的修复。
对于IT专业人士而言,要了解这个版本具体更新了哪些内容,通常需要参考该版本的发布说明。这些信息通常可以在Redis官方网站或是相关技术社区中找到。
### 安装和配置Redis
在Windows上安装Redis通常步骤如下:
1. 下载对应版本的Redis Windows安装包。
2. 解压安装包到指定目录。
3. 运行Redis服务端程序,通常是一个名为redis-server.exe的可执行文件。
4. 可以使用redis-cli.exe来测试Redis服务是否运行正常。
配置Redis通常涉及编辑配置文件redis.windows.conf,可以设置端口号、密码保护、持久化策略等。
### 总结
Redis是一个功能强大的数据库系统,其在Windows平台的可用性使得更多的开发者和企业可以利用Redis的高性能特性。对于想要在Windows环境下使用Redis的用户来说,“Redis-x64-5.0.14.1”安装包是进入Redis世界的一个很好的开始。随着技术的不断发展,了解Redis的最新特性,对于保持技术竞争力至关重要。
相关推荐









踏平扶桑
- 粉丝: 269
最新资源
- 十字路口交通灯源程序与PROTEUS仿真教程
- Java Web开发技术宝典源代码压缩包解析
- 链式表的线性表实现与操作详解
- 数据库实验操作指南与核心知识点
- 高效稳定的TCP/UDP文件传输源代码
- 邮件收发系统的设计与实现:163及sina邮件处理
- C#记事本新增功能介绍及样式优化
- 林地合同档案管理系统开发:WinForm C#源码详解
- 自定义数据包的Socket通信程序设计与应用
- White框架在.NET 2.0中的应用
- 研华32位DLL驱动程序开发与数据分析
- s3c2440芯片中文手册详解与分享
- 大学计算机文化基础课件精选
- .NET 2005&2008常用类库概述:共用、数据、网络
- 源码开放的协同OA办公系统:全面提升工作效率
- Maplemen055-v4压缩技术解析
- C++开发的电话录音管理系统功能介绍
- .net分页控件实现与js联动的详细教程
- Windows PE用户指南:操作系统最小化安装与维护
- Java开发的炫酷电子词典程序详细解析
- 模式识别与机器学习算法工具包及其文档解析
- 网络测速工具:一站式检测网速与性能指标
- 快速学习STL标准模板库指南
- VB考试出题系统:高效学习程序指南